Abstract

This project examines the rise of influencer culture and how it often distorts truth for digital fame. Through the perspective of three contrasting figures—a manipulative guru, a misleading wellness influencer, and an honest tea vendor—it shows how audiences are often attracted to appearance rather than integrity. In an era where Instagram filters and viral trends can overshadow genuine wisdom, this story reminds us of everyday heroes like the street-side chaiwala, who gains trust not through followers but through authenticity. It is a call to prioritise truth and connection over curated personas and hollow fame.
